Case Summary The Uttarakhand High Court rejected the bail application of Rajendra Singh Negi, accused of firing a gun at three people causing pellet injuries, under Sections 109(1) and 352 of BNS and Section 30 of the Arms Act. The court found that despite the applicant's claims of false implication and clean criminal record, the state's evidence of previous criminal history and the heinous nature of the offense warranted denial of bail.
